中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

golang中哪些是值類型

養魚的貓咪
581
2021-04-08 11:35:40
欄目: 編程語言

golang中的值類型有:1.int,整形,整數;2.float,浮點型,可容納包含小數或小數部分的數字;3.bool,布爾型,只有TRUE和FALSE值;4.string,字符串型,內置類型,默認值為"";5.array,數組,具有相同唯一類型的一組已編號且長度固定的數據項序列;6.struct,結構體,用戶自定義的類型;

golang中哪些是值類型

golang中的值類型有以下幾種

1.int

golang中int即整形,是指整數,其中包括正數和負數,是沒有小數部分或小數點的數字,整型可以是十進制、八進制或十六進制,但默認為十進制,其取值范圍是負2147483648到2147483647之間。

2.float

golang中float即浮點型,是指可容納包含小數或小數部分的數字,有正數和負數之分,浮點型的的變量可以用來存儲整數和小數,且精確度比整型數據類型高,其取值范圍是1.8E-308到1.8E+308之間。

3.bool

golang中bool即布爾型,只有兩個值,一是TRUE,當出現成功的事件將返回true,而是FALSE,當出現不成功的事件則返回false,布爾型中出現NULL值也將返回false。

4.string

golang中string即字符串型,是一個內置類型,其默認值為"",golang中string的長度的固定的,其底層結構len中記錄了當前string的長度,且不支持擴容。

5.array

golang中array即數組,是具有相同唯一類型的一組已編號且長度固定的數據項序列,其類型可以是整型、字符串或自定義類型,array中的元素可以通過索引讀取,且索引從0開始。

6.struct

golang中struct即結構體,是指用戶自定義的類型,其代表若干字段的集合,常用于描述一個實體對象,使用golang中面向對象編程的基礎類型。

0
冕宁县| 六盘水市| 应城市| 阳朔县| 青川县| 余姚市| 白朗县| 长春市| 镶黄旗| 滁州市| 徐闻县| 赣榆县| 府谷县| 崇阳县| 饶平县| 双辽市| 云南省| 浮梁县| 玉龙| 延津县| 西吉县| 嵊泗县| 云南省| 房产| 泰顺县| 罗甸县| 香港| 隆化县| 靖边县| 深水埗区| 建湖县| 高安市| 女性| 莱州市| 安图县| 会昌县| 湖口县| 泽州县| 楚雄市| 沙坪坝区| 邓州市|